Job Description

2026 Summer Intern

 

Location:

This role is scheduled to be 100% remote. While remote, finalists MUST reside in one of the following states to be eligible for employment with Kaiser Permanente: CA, OR, WA, HI, CO, GA, MD, VA, CT, DC, or IL.

 

Department Details:

The Healthcare Economics (HCE) team within the Actuarial Services department provides actionable insights on expense trends to KP's business. We leverage our business knowledge and technical skills to connect different data sources and analyze the data critically to generate those insights. 

 

Internship Projects:

Use advanced analytics methods to improve our effectiveness 
Leverage GenAI tools to automate and simplify our analytics processes 
Improve efficiency and maintainability of our code base 

 

Target Majors:

Computer Science; Math/Statistics; Data Science

 

Target Skillset:

Experience working with GenAI tools
Python skills 
SQL skills 
GitHub
Curiosity 

 

Job Summary:

Lay the groundwork for a dynamic future with an industry leader. At Kaiser Permanente, youll forge lasting relationships with colleagues across the organization while enjoying the opportunity to grow your experience and hone your expertise on assignments that have real impact. Our interns have worked on everything from analyzing financial software and developing new marketing strategies, to designing mobile apps and helping clinicians improve care delivery. We want you to get the most out of your time here and will give you projects that challenge you to think freely, question thoroughly, and explore deeply.


Essential Responsibilities:
  • Contributing to a designated project or initiative to meet a KP business objective.
  • Report development and analytics.
  • Project management - planning, execution, and measurement.
  • Learning new applications needed to complete assignments or support the execution of business objectives.
  • Job shadowing in other functional areas.
  • Performing additional duties as required.
